### Troubleshooting: Connection Pool Exhaustion (Varnholt DB Layer)

If customers report intermittent timeouts on the Cresco dashboard, check pool saturation first. The Varnholt layer defaults to 40 connections per node; bursts from the report builder can exhaust this within minutes. Confirm via the pool-stats endpoint, then recycle idle connections older than ten minutes. Escalate only if saturation persists after recycling. To query the diagnostics API, authenticate with the token below.

login token, yajeg-fawif: eyJhbGciOiJIUzI1NiIsInR5cCI6IkpXVCJ9.eyJzdWIiOiIEdPQYnZXaZIn0.HSRTnYZBx0Qc

### Runbook: Account Recovery — Tollgate Rollout Framework

If the release manager account for Tollgate is locked out mid-rollout, do not create a replacement account; in-flight flag states are bound to the original principal. Instead, initiate recovery from the standby admin host, verify the current rollout snapshot is frozen, and confirm the audit daemon is running. The recovery flow will then prompt for the standing recovery passphrase, which is recorded below.

unlock words, baguf-badug: aldath-ralwyn-gilath-oliys-sorius-raleth-pelmir-praeth-lamix-druvan-siliel-fraax-queniel

**Ticket: Drift detected on Pellcrest autoscaler**

During the quarterly audit we found the queue-depth autoscaler on the Marrowline ingest tier running values that diverge from the approved baseline committed in the Harkow repo. The scale-up threshold and cooldown were changed manually in June without review. Please assess exposure before we reconcile. The live values observed on the node are listed below.

deployment values, tajeg-yahaf:
[lamvan]
team = kelmir
access_code = ac_205d2b
host = lamvan.olvarqstack.corp
port = 9200
owner = fraion.giliel
peer = rusath.kelvinet.internal

**Item 12 — Warm the handlers.** Before we cut over the Pebbleworks signing keys, poke each serverless handler once so cold starts don't eat into the ceremony window. Support folks: if a handler takes more than ten seconds on first invoke, note it and move on. Once all handlers respond, unseal the standby bundle with the recovery passphrase below.

unlock words, fawig-bagef: olidor-holir-istox-holath-tamys-quenion-giliel